Abstract
A device switches a direct current in a branch of a direct current voltage network node. The device contains a constant current path extending between two connection terminals, in which a mechanical switch is disposed. The device further has a switching current path bridging the constant current path and a power switching unit is disposed therein. The power switching unit has power semiconductor switches which can be switched on and off and configured to interrupt a short-circuit current in the event of a fault. The device contains a longitudinal voltage source for generating a counter-voltage in a loop formed by the constant current path and the switching current path. The device can be used economically over long periods of time to control the load flow on a network node. Accordingly, the longitudinal voltage source has a circuit for connecting and disconnecting the electrical power.
